ATLANTA – The Georgia Lottery Corp. board of directors has announced Debbie Dlugolenski as the finalist for the president and CEO position. No date has been set at this time for final action or vote.
Georgia Lottery President and CEO Margaret R. DeFrancisco announced in August her plans to retire.
Since its first year, the Georgia Lottery Corp. has returned more than $13.6 billion to the state of Georgia for education. All Georgia Lottery profits go to pay for specific educational programs, including Georgia’s HOPE Scholarship Program and Georgia’s Pre-K Program. More than 1.4 million students have received HOPE, and more than 1.1 million 4-year-olds have attended the statewide, voluntary prekindergarten program.
